Konfiguracja modułu Allegro

MENU

 


Sklep internetowy ma pełną integrację z Allegro i dzięki temu ma wiele możliwości ułatwiających sprzedaż i obsługę zamówień.

Dzięki dwustronnej integracji z Allegro e-sklep ma poniższe możliwości:

  • łatwe wystawianie produktów ze sklepu na Allegro;
  • aktualizowanie stanów, opisów i cen w produktach  - Allegro <> e-Sklep;
  • automatyczne, ponowne wystawienie aukcji zakończonych;
  • pobieranie zamówień z Allegro do e-sklepu;
  • importu produktów do sklepu - gdy zaczynamy przygodę ze sklepem a mamy wiele aukcji już wystawionych.



Konfiguracja modułu Allegro - od tego zaczynamy!

Moduł Allegro w sklepie służy do lepszej kontroli nad produktami i zamówieniami, możemy do sklepu dodać np. dwa produkty i gdy sprzedamy jeden produkt w serwisie Allegro, w sklepie pojawi się zamówienie z Allegro oraz zostanie pomniejszony stan tego produktu o 1 szt.

W odwrotnej sytuacji, gdy sprzedamy jeden produkt w sklepie to na aukcji zostanie zmniejszony stan o 1 sztukę.

Do sklepu możemy podłączyć kilka kont z Allegro - nie zalecamy jednak podłączać więcej niż 3 konta Allegro.

Aby połączyć swoje konto w Allegro ze sklepem internetowym należy:

  • Posiadać swoje konto w serwisie Allegro.pl
  • W pełni aktywować swoje konto w Allegro.pl



Co to jest WebAPI Allegro?

Jest to usługa umożliwiająca wymianę informacji między zewnętrznymi aplikacjami, np. sklepem internetowym, a serwisem Allegro. Dzięki niej sklep będzie komunikował się z serwisem Allegro.pl

Jeżeli chcesz połączyć kont w Allegro ze sklepem internetowym musisz mieć aktywne konto w Allegro.


 

Jak skonfigurować moduł Allegro? 

Instrukcja konfiguracji - Krok po kroku.

Aby poprawnie skonfigurować moduł Allegro w sklepie, zaloguj się do panelu administracyjnego  sklepu i w menu Aukcje > Konfiguracja modułu Allegro kliknij Dodaj nowe konto WebAPI.






Dodaj nowe WebAPI Allegro wypełniając wszystkie pola na tej stronie - podpowiedzi co wpisać w danym polu są umieszczone przy znaku zapytania, który znajduje się przy każdym polu.



 
1. Podaj dowolną nazwę WebAPI Allegro (nazwa identyfikująca konto w Twoim sklepie, nazwę należy sobie samemu wymyślić.
 
2. Numer kraju dla Polski to 01.

3. Na tej stronie https://apps.developer.allegro.pl/ zarejestrujesz swoją aplikację sklepu i powiążesz oprogramowanie sklepu z Twoim kontem na Allegro.pl. 

Musisz na tej stronie zalogować się swoimi danymi z Allegro.pl, a następnie zarejestrować nowa aplikację (w opisie aplikacji dodaj dowolny opis, np. "mój sklep", w adresie aplikacji podaj link, który widzisz w konfiguracji Allegro WebAPI w swoim sklepie, w pozycji "Adres aplikacji", np. 
http://twoja-nazwa-sklepu.pl/ ext/allegro.php







4. Ze strony https://apps.developer.allegro.pl/ pobierz dane z pola Client ID
 
5. Ze strony https://apps.developer.allegro.pl/ pobierz dane z pola Client Secret

6. Ustaw status zamówienia, który pokaże się w sklepie internetowym przy nieopłaconych zamówieniach z Allegro, np. "Oczekiwanie na płatność". Nowe statusy możesz dodać w menu Klienci i zamówienia > Ustawienia > Statusy zamówień.
 
7. Ustaw status zamówienia, który pokaże się w sklepie internetowym przy opłaconych zamówieniach z Allegro, np. "Zapłacone". Nowe statusy możesz dodać w menu Klienci i zamówienia > Ustawienia > Statusy zamówień.

 






 



 8. Po zapisaniu danych pojawi się poniższa strona z komunikatem Allegro o próbie powiązania zewnętrznej aplikacji z Twoim kontem. Oczywiście potwierdź, klikając w "Zgadzam się"


 
 


9. Po potwierdzeniu powinna pokazać się strona sklepu z edycją Allegro WebAPI i informacją "Zapisano domyślne ustawienia dla wybranego konta."
 






10. Teraz możesz zacząć wystawiać produkty ze sklepu na Allegro.

Zanim jednak wystawisz przedmioty na Allegro, zapoznaj się z nowymi zasadami tworzenia opisu na Allegro
.


Uwaga!

1. Nie zaleca się podłączania więcej niż 3 kont webApi Allegro w sklepie. Przy zbyt dużej ilości kont mogą występować problemy z aktualizacją ofert Allegro, lub wygasanie kluczy webApi spowodowane zbyt rzadkim pobieraniem danych. 

2. Podczas generowania kluczy WebAPI dla kilku kont Allegro musisz sprawdzać, czy jest się zalogowany na właściwym koncie Allegro. W przeciwnym razie może dojść do wygenerowania kilku kluczy API dla tego samego konta Allegro!





Pobieranie zamówień z Allegro.pl, automatyczne wystawianie aukcji

Aby zamówienia z serwisu Allegro.pl dodawały się automatycznie do e-sklepu, trzeba dodać odpowiedni wpis do crona na serwerze, na którym znajduje się sklep internetowy.

Właściciele sklepów abonamentowych (dzierżawionych) nie muszą nic robić (nie muszą dodawać żadnych wpisów do serwera), ponieważ sklepy mają już wpisy dodane do serwera automatycznie - 3 x dobę aktualizowane są oferty na aukcjach, pobierane zamówienia do sklepu, wystawiane automatycznie nowe aukcje ze sklepu. Gdybyś chciał zwiększyć częstotliwość wykonywania tych czynności, aby wykonywały się co godzinę, wyślij do nas maila a przedstawimy Ci ofertę na taką usługę (cena wynosi 150 zł brutto rocznie).


Właściciele sklepów z licencją samodzielną (własnościową), które są instalowane na zewnętrznych serwerach (własnych serwerach, w innych firmach hostingowych) muszą sami zadbać o to, aby odpowiednie wpisy zostały dodane do Crona na serwerze.

Wpis dla pobierania zamówień z aukcji:
/usr/bin/lynx --dump http://Twoja-Domena/auto.php > /dev/null 2>&1

Wpis do wznawiania aukcji:
/usr/bin/lynx --dump http://Twoja-Domena/auto_redraw.php > /dev/null 2>&1

Uwaga!!!
Wpisy dla pobierania zamówień z Allegro i do wznawiania aukcji nie mogą być ustawione częściej niż co 60 minut. W innym wypadku serwis Allegro.pl będzie banować IP serwera i zarówno pobieranie zamówień, jak i wystawianie aukcji nie będzie możliwe.



Uwaga: Jeżeli zakończone aukcje będą wznowione poprzez panel serwisu Allegro.pl to zamówienia z tych aukcji nie dodają się do zamówień w panelu administracyjnym sklepu.
Jeżeli chcesz, aby zamówienia z aukcji wystawionych poprzez panel serwisu Allegro.pl (nie wystawionych poprzez panel administracyjny sklepu) dodawały się do Twojego sklepu, to w każdej takiej aukcji, w tytule aukcji (na końcu tytułu) musisz dodać te oznaczenia: SSP: (tutaj wstaw ID produktu w sklepie).
Przykład: SSP:183 dla produktu o ID 183.
 
Aktualizacja ceny i ilości w wystawionych aukcjach Allegro

Oprogramowanie sklepu daje możliwość aktualizowania ilości oraz ceny dla aukcji Allegro.
Możesz to zrobić poprzez zmianę ustawień w dziale Konfiguracja > Stany magazynowe, w pozycjach Allegro - aktualizacja ilości, oraz Allegro - aktualizacja ceny.



Zobacz film jak skonfigurować moduł Allegro w sklepie - konfiguracja modułu Allegro w sklepie internetowym do wersji 4.4.8, od wersji. 4.4.9 konfiguracja jest już inna, nowy film w przygotowaniu.



 





Zobacz także:


Jak przełączyć integrację z Allegro na nowe webApi, po 25 września 2017

Nowe zasady dla tytułu i opisu przedmiotu wystawianego w Allegro.pl

Problemy z WebAPI Allegro w sklepie - Zła nazwa użytkownika i/lub hasło. Sprawdź też, czy nie masz włączonych haseł do aplikacji. Jeśli tak - podaj hasło do aplikacji, zamiast hasła do konta.



Problemy z WebAPI Allegro w sklepie - po zalogowaniu się do konta w serwisie Allegro.pl pojawi się komunikat "Nie możemy wyświetlić strony. Numer błędu:



Problemy z WebAPI Allegro w sklepie - produkty wystawione przez sklep internetowy nie aktualizują się na aukcji


r.sections[1].items[0].content nie może być puste - rozwiązywanie problemu Grudzień 2017

Wygenerowałem zgodnie z instrukcją kod html i przy wystawieniu aukcji na Allegro otrzymałem informację, iż w opisie przedmiotu znajdują się niedozwolone elementy HTML/JavaScript

Więcej tematów związanych z integracją sklepu z Allegro.pl